About
Designed by Oleh Lishchuk and first published in 2018, Stereonic targets music posters and editorial use, drawing on the geometric sensibilities of Art Deco. Five size-graded weights — XS through XL — each branch into stylistic variants such as inline, stencil, overline and doubleline, giving designers considerable latitude for period-appropriate display work. Ligatures and alternates are included to support logotype applications.
Classification
A geometric sans designed explicitly for display use, drawing on Art Deco proportions and forms. Its optical size variants (XS through XL) and decorative styles — inline, stencil, contour, multiline — confirm its display-only orientation.
